Welcome to Hasmonean Multi Academy Trust
Hasmonean Boys’ and Girls’ Schools are among the top performing comprehensive schools in the country. Our students attain consistently high standards in their GCSE and A Level examinations and the vast majority go on to university education and a wide variety of careers. We have excellent Progress 8 scores and the highest expectations are shared by students, staff and parents. Hasmonean (which until May 2019 was one school) has been ranked in the top ten of non-selective state schools by The Times for the last 8 years. Hasmonean Multi Academy Trust comprises the two schools on separate campuses.
Our first-class staff is dedicated to making a happy and purposeful school for our students, which will enable them to flourish. Every student is valued, along with their family. We aim to maximise each student’s potential within a caring, disciplined and ordered environment, and, in return, expect all students to work hard and to respect and support the values on which our community is based. The school combines the secular with the religious within a Jewish framework. In addition to academic rigour, our ethos incorporates values such as kindness and supporting charities or those in a less fortunate situation. There is a clear expectation, modelled by our staff, that everyone, regardless of their background should be treated with dignity, courtesy, kindness and respect.
